Filters
Anti-Reflective (AR) Coated Glass
The Multi-Layer Vapor Deposition Coating on Anti-Reflective Coated glass is designed to minimize reflective and maximize transmittance.
Anti-Glare (AG) Glass Matte Finish
AG Glass with Matte Finish is chemically etched glass that has a slightly textured finish, either on one side or both sides, reducing reflection by scattering light directed on its surface. This softens the image of direct light sources visible in the reflection of the viewing area.
EMI/RFI Shielding
This ITO conductive coated glass has conductivity levels ranging from 5 Ohms/sq to 350 Ohms/sq. A typical EMI/RFI shielding value for LCD display is approximately 9-15 Ohms/sq at 89% visible light transmission. Transmission is reduced as the Ohms/sq level drops.
Thermal Overloading
IR blocking filters are designed to reduce the thermal loading on LCDs used in direct sunlight, such as a marine, military, outdoor signage applications etc. By significantly reducing the transmission of near-infrared and infrared radiation, IR filters reduce electronic display temperatures when exposed to direct sunlight and elevated thermal loading. This also minimizes display “brown out”.
Protective Filters
Optical grad substrates used to manufacture filters include polycarbonate Lexan, acrylic, Plexiglas, glass and other transparent materials. Substrates are selected based on their optical and mechanical properties, their cost and the intended application where the filter will be used.
Vandal Shield
Can either be a film applied to the LCD glass, touch screen, or a sheet of protective polycarbonate taped to the surface of the LCD. Vandal Shield applications help to protect LCD panels in environments where the display is unprotected or unsupervised.
